0

我正在使用 cxf 并配置如下:

' <jaxrs:extensionMappings>
<entry key="json" value="application/json" />
<entry key="xml" value="application/xml" />
</jaxrs:extensionMappings>'

所以,我已经验证了内容标头是正确的,并且对拦截器的响应以 xml 的形式返回,但之后客户端总是得到 JSON 响应,而与标头无关...

有什么帮助吗?

4

1 回答 1

0

我最近将 Jersey json-from-jaxb 示例转换为与 CXF 一起使用: https ://github.com/gmazza/jersey-samples-on-cxf/blob/master/json-from-jaxb/README.html

请求 JSON 和 XML 的客户端调用(使用 curl 测试)没有问题。您可能希望检查该样本并与您的任何差异进行比较以查看问题。

于 2012-02-13T19:04:03.630 回答